#' Amend DESCRIPTION with dependencies read from package code parsing
#'
#' Amend package DESCRIPTION file with the list of dependencies extracted from
#' R, tests, vignettes files.
#' att_to_desc_from_pkg() is an alias of att_amend_desc(),
#' for the correspondence with [att_to_desc_from_is()].
#'
#' @param path path to the root of the package directory. Default to current directory.
#' @param path.n path to namespace file.
#' @param dir.r path to directory with R scripts.
#' @param dir.v path to vignettes directory. Set to empty (dir.v = "") to ignore.
#' @param dir.t path to tests directory. Set to empty (dir.t = "") to ignore.
#' @param extra.suggests vector of other packages that should be added in Suggests (pkgdown, covr for instance)
#' @param pkg_ignore vector of packages names to ignore.
#' @param update.config logical. Should the parameters used in this call be saved in the config file of the package
#' @param use.config logical. Should the command use the parameters from the config file to run
#' @param path.c character Path to the yaml config file where parameters are saved
#'
#' @inheritParams att_from_namespace
#' @inheritParams att_to_desc_from_is
#' @inheritParams att_from_rmds
#'
#' @importFrom desc description
#'
#' @return Update DESCRIPTION file.
#'
#' @details
#'
#' Your daily use is to run `att_amend_desc()`, as is.
#' You will want to run this function sometimes with some extra information like
#' `att_amend_desc(pkg_ignore = "x", update.config = TRUE)` if you have to update
#' the configuration file.
#' Next time `att_amend_desc()` will use these parameters from the configuration
#' file directly.
#'

#' Amend DESCRIPTION with dependencies from imports and suggests package list
#'
#' @param path.d path to description file.
#' @param imports character vector of package names to add in Imports section
#' @param suggests character vector of package names to add in Suggests section
#' @param check_if_suggests_is_installed Logical. Whether to require that packages in the Suggests section are installed.
#' @param normalize Logical. Whether to normalize the DESCRIPTION file. See [desc::desc_normalize()]
#' @param must.exist Logical. If TRUE then an error is given if packages do not exist
#' within installed packages. If NA, a warning.
#'
#' @importFrom desc description
#' @importFrom glue glue glue_collapse
#'
#' @export
#'
#' @return Fill in Description file
#'
#' @details
#' `must.exist` is better set to `TRUE` during package development.
#' This stops the process when a package does not exists on your system.
#' This avoids check errors with typos in package names in DESCRIPTION.
#' When used in CI to discover dependencies, for a bookdown for instance,
#' you may want to set to `FALSE` (no message at all) or `NA` (warning for not installed).
#'
